When rumbling artillery sounded in the Inchon region on the west coast of the central Korean Peninsula, it meant that the Korean War, which had erupted on June 25, 1950, was about to be reversed by the overwhelming offensive of the "North" and was about to be reversed by more than 70,000 "United Nations troops" landing at Inchon. On September 15, the sound of the "United Nations Army" aircraft motors and the roar of 150 ships of various types broke the situation of the Korean War in an instant.

The landing that changed everything

And the fastest change was in North Korean Prime Minister Kim Il Sung, who "felt the defeat of the war was drawing closer to him. As early as the beginning of the war, our country proposed to assist The DPRK, and even sent troops to defend the coastline of the DPRK to prevent the US military from taking advantage of the vacancy in the Korean rear and waiting for the opportunity to land, but the deliberate proposal was shelved, and the successful landing of the "United Nations Army" made Kim Il Sung immediately aware of his negligence.

So only on the evening of September 16, the day after the successful landing at Inchon, a letter from Kim Il Sung was forwarded to our ambassador to North Korea. So what was written in this "distress letter"?

Letter content

It is undeniable that when the "United Nations Army" led by the United States set foot on the land of Inchon and marched on Seoul, the KPA, which was caught between the north and the south, inevitably suffered defeat. Therefore, in Kim Il Sung's letter, he first expressed his determination to overcome all difficulties and not let the enemy colonize Korea! Determined to shed the "last drop of blood," he would fight to the end for independence.

Secondly, it is said that the KPA is concentrating all its efforts on forming new troops in the rear and mobilizing the people to prepare for long-term combat, which shows that the DPRK still has the will to fight to the end.

The key thing is that the "United Nations Army" did not give the north too much buffer time in time, so the letter also wrote that if the "United Nations Army" occupied Seoul and continued to march north across the "38th Line", it would be difficult to overcome the crisis by relying only on the strength of the People's Army. Therefore, we have to ask our country for help, that is, in the case of the Americans attacking the north of the "38th Line", we are extremely eager to hope that our army will directly send troops to fight!

Kim Il Sung's anxiety can be seen in this content, and for the U.S. military at the time, they were also consolidating the beachhead position in Inchon. More than 260 ships of the United Nations Navy, composed of the United States, Britain, and South Korea, and more than 70,000 officers and men of the United Nations Army, have been waiting in the Inchon area, and although the KPA has sent troops to block the attack, they have all been beaten badly.

The U.S. army marched quickly

The units of the U.S. Tenth Army soon landed, and the Marines under their command also began to march to Seoul, and on the 17th they had already crossed the Han River, and there had been an early battle on the outskirts of Seoul, and the actions of the Americans not only cut off the back roads of the People's Army, but also made the People's Army soon face a situation of collapse.

However, the final answer we all know is that China did send troops to Korea on October 19, 1950, and my 4 corps and 3 artillery divisions of the 13th Army in the Northeast, a total of 255,000 people, became the first Chinese troops to fight in North Korea. On October 25 and November 1, they exchanged fire with the ROK army and the US military respectively, and since then the three-year-long War to Resist US Aggression and Aid Korea has begun.
